  • What are the top landmarks to see in and around Salthouse?

    Well, Salthouse itself is a lovely little village, but for landmarks, you'll want to head a bit further afield. The coast is beautiful, with places like Blakeney Point, famous for its seals, and the salt marshes around Cley next the Sea. A bit further inland, you've got the grand Blickling Hall, a National Trust property with beautiful gardens.

  • Which towns or cities worth a visit near Salthouse?

    There are some lovely places within easy reach of Salthouse. Holt is a charming market town with lots of independent shops and cafes. Norwich is a bit further afield, but it's worth a visit for its cathedral and its vibrant city centre.
